使用jQuery进行文件上传是一种常见的Web开发技术,它可以使用户轻松地上传文件并将其发送到服务器。在文件上传的过程中,有时我们需要限制用户上传的文件类型,以确保只接受特定类型的文件。本文将介绍如何使用jQuery限制文件类型,并提供一个简单的示例代码。
限制文件类型的重要性限制文件类型是非常重要的,因为不同的文件类型可能具有不同的安全风险和使用目的。如果用户可以上传任何类型的文件,可能会有恶意文件被上传,从而导致安全问题和服务器资源浪费。因此,限制文件类型可以帮助我们过滤掉不必要的文件,并提高系统的安全性。使用jQuery限制文件类型的方法要使用jQuery限制文件类型,我们可以使用HTML5的元素的accept属性来指定允许上传的文件类型。该属性的值是一个MIME类型的列表,用逗号分隔开。在jQuery中,我们可以通过选择器选取到该元素,并使用.attr()方法来设置accept属性的值。下面是一个示例代码,演示了如何使用jQuery限制文件上传的类型为图片文件(即只允许上传.jpg、.jpeg、.png和.gif格式的文件):html在上面的代码中,我们使用了一个表单元素来包裹文件上传的元素。该元素的accept属性被设置为".jpg, .jpeg, .png, .gif",这意味着只允许上传这几种格式的文件。当用户点击提交按钮时,我们使用jQuery的submit()方法来捕获表单的提交事件,并通过preventDefault()方法来阻止表单的默认提交行为。通过使用jQuery限制文件类型,我们可以确保只接受特定类型的文件,提高系统的安全性和稳定性。在本文中,我们介绍了如何使用jQuery限制文件类型,并提供了一个简单的示例代码来演示。通过学习和掌握这种技术,我们可以更好地管理和控制用户上传的文件。文件上传示例